H.R.1064: Serbia Democratization Act of 2000

About This Bill

  • This bill was introduced in the 106th Congress
  • This bill is primarily about congress
  • Introduced March 10, 1999
  • Latest Major Action Sept. 26, 2000

Bill Summary

TABLE OF CONTENTS: Title I: Support for the Democratic Forces Title II: Assistance to the Victims of Oppression Title III: "Outer Wall" Sanctions Title IV: Other Measures Against Yugoslavia Title V: Miscellaneous Provisions Serbia Democratization Act of 2000 - Title I: Support for the Democratic Forces - Authorizes the President to furnish assistance and other support to promote and strengthen institutions of democratic government and the...
